INGREDIENTS (Serves 4)
- 1 cup quinoa (1 cup uncooked quinoa yields about 3 cups cooked!)
- 2 cups water
- 2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1 small apple, with skin on for fiber and diced
- 1/4 cup walnuts, finely chopped
- 1/3 cup golden raisins (feel free to substitue with black raisins or dried cranberries)
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
METHOD
Place quinoa in a fine-mesh strainer and rinse it with cold running water…this will help remove any bitter flavors. In a medium pot, bring water and quinoa to a boil and add salt. Reduce to lowest heat setting, cover and cook for about 20 minutes. Remove cover from heat and allow to stand for 5 minutes. Stir in the apples, cinnamon, raisins, and walnuts. Serve warm.
